Cloud Storage: A Beginner’s Guide
Are you curious about cloud storage but not sure where to begin? In this beginner-friendly guide, we’ll cover the basics of cloud storage, including how it works, its benefits, and pricing considerations. We’ll focus specifically on Amazon cloud storage pricing to give you a concrete example. By the end, you’ll have a solid foundation to decide if cloud storage is right for you.
In today’s digital age, data is growing at an unprecedented rate. From personal photos and documents to business files and applications, we’re generating massive amounts of information that needs to be stored securely and accessed easily. Traditional storage methods, like hard drives and USB drives, are no longer sufficient to keep up with our growing storage demands.
That’s where cloud storage comes in. By leveraging the power of the internet and remote servers, cloud storage offers a convenient, scalable, and cost-effective solution for storing and managing our digital assets. Whether you’re an individual looking to back up your personal files or a business seeking to optimize your data storage infrastructure while minimizing Amazon cloud storage cost, understanding the basics of cloud storage is essential.
In this comprehensive guide, we’ll take a closer look at Amazon cloud storage solutions, specifically Amazon S3 and EBS, to give you a practical understanding of how cloud storage is implemented by a leading provider. We’ll explore Amazon cloud storage pricing in depth, including Amazon S3 storage rates. We’ll also discuss cloud storage offerings from other major players, such as Google Cloud Platform (GCP) and Microsoft Azure, to provide a well-rounded view of the market.
One of the most important aspects of cloud storage is pricing, and we’ll dedicate a significant portion of this guide to breaking down the costs associated with Amazon cloud storage. We’ll explain the various pricing components, such as storage, requests, data transfer, and additional features, and provide examples of Amazon S3 storage rates and Amazon EBS storage costs. We’ll also compare pricing across different providers to give you a sense of how Amazon cloud pricing storage stacks up against the competition.
So, let’s dive in and unravel the world of cloud storage together!
What is Cloud Storage?
In simple terms, cloud storage means storing your data on remote servers accessed via the internet, rather than on your computer’s hard drive or local storage device. Your data is stored in “the cloud” – a network of servers managed by a hosting company like Amazon Web Services (AWS), Google Cloud, or Microsoft Azure.
You can upload, access, and share your files from anywhere with an internet connection. Cloud storage has become increasingly popular for both personal and business use due to its convenience, scalability, and cost effectiveness compared to traditional storage methods. By opting for cloud storage, you can significantly reduce your Amazon cloud storage cost compared to managing your own on-premises storage infrastructure.
How Does Cloud Storage Work?
When you sign up for a cloud storage service, you get allocated space on the provider’s remote servers. You can then upload files to your cloud account via a web browser or desktop app. The files are securely transmitted and stored on the servers, which are housed in data centers around the globe.
To retrieve your files, simply log into your account and download or access them from any device. Cloud storage platforms typically offer file syncing, allowing you to automatically update files across multiple devices. Many also include features like file sharing, collaboration tools, and version histories.
Benefits of Cloud Storage
So why choose cloud storage over local storage solutions? Here are some key advantages:
- Accessibility: Access your files anytime, anywhere, from any internet-connected device. This is especially useful for remote work and travel.
- Scalability: Scale your storage capacity up or down based on your needs, without having to purchase and maintain physical hardware. Pay only for what you use.
- Cost savings: Cloud storage can be more economical than buying and managing your own storage infrastructure, especially as your storage needs grow. By carefully considering Amazon cloud storage pricing, you can find a plan that fits your budget and minimizes your Amazon cloud storage cost.
- Reliability: Cloud storage providers use redundant servers and routine data backups to safeguard your files against hardware failure, disasters, and accidental deletion.
- Collaboration: Easily share files and folders with others, and work together on documents in real-time. Ideal for team projects and file sharing.
Amazon Cloud Storage Solutions
Amazon Web Services (AWS) is a leading cloud platform offering over 200 services, including several cloud storage options. Let’s look at the two most popular: Amazon S3 and EBS.
Amazon S3
Amazon Simple Storage Service (S3) is a scalable object storage service. It’s like a giant hard drive in the cloud where you can store all kinds of unstructured data, such as documents, images, videos, and website files. S3 is known for its high durability, availability, and performance.
Some common use cases for S3 include:
- Backup and disaster recovery
- Website and application hosting
- Big data analytics
- Media streaming
When considering Amazon S3 storage rates, it’s important to understand the different storage classes available, such as Standard, Intelligent-Tiering, Standard-Infrequent Access, and Glacier. Each class has different pricing based on factors like data access frequency and retrieval times.
Note:
For more information on Amazon S3, check out our article Cloud Storage: What is Amazon S3?.
Amazon EBS
Amazon Elastic Block Store (EBS) provides block-level storage volumes for use with Amazon EC2 instances (virtual servers). EBS volumes act like network-attached hard drives that you can attach to your instances. They are designed for workloads that require frequent and granular updates, such as databases and enterprise applications.
EBS offers several volume types optimized for different performance needs:
- General Purpose SSD (gp2 and gp3)
- Provisioned IOPS SSD (io1 and io2)
- Throughput Optimized HDD (st1)
- Cold HDD (sc1)
When evaluating Amazon EBS storage costs, consider factors such as volume size, IOPS (input/output operations per second), and snapshot storage.
Note:
Discover more about Amazon EBS in our article Cloud Storage: A Comprehensive Look at AWS EBS and Its Pricing Model.
GCP Cloud Storage Solutions
Google Cloud Platform (GCP) provides a suite of cloud storage services to meet various needs:
Cloud Storage
GCP Cloud Storage is a unified object storage service for storing unstructured data. Similar to Amazon S3, it offers high durability, availability, and scalability. You can choose from four storage classes based on access frequency:
- Standard: For frequently accessed data
- Nearline: For infrequently accessed data (access once per month)
- Coldline: For rarely accessed data (access once per quarter)
- Archive: For long-term data archiving (access once per year)
Persistent Disk
Persistent Disk provides block storage for use with Google Compute Engine instances. It offers network-attached SSD and HDD options with configurable performance. Persistent Disk is comparable to Amazon EBS.
Filestore
Filestore is a managed file storage service that provides network attached storage (NAS) for applications requiring a filesystem interface and shared access. It offers high performance and scalability.
Note:
For additional insights on Google Cloud Platform, see our article Google Cloud Platform: Basics and Pricing Overview.
Azure Cloud Storage Solutions
Microsoft Azure offers a range of cloud storage services, including:
Blob Storage
Azure Blob Storage is Microsoft’s object storage solution for unstructured data. It’s optimized for storing massive amounts of data, such as documents, media files, and backups. Blob Storage offers three access tiers:
- Hot: For frequently accessed data
- Cool: For infrequently accessed data (stored for at least 30 days)
- Archive: For rarely accessed data (stored for at least 180 days)
Disk Storage
Azure Disk Storage provides block-level storage volumes for Azure virtual machines. It offers managed and unmanaged disk options with varying performance tiers.
Files
Azure Files is a managed file sharing service that allows you to set up network file shares accessible via the Server Message Block (SMB) protocol. It provides a simple migration path for on-premises applications that rely on file shares.
Note:
Explore further details on Microsoft Azure in our article Microsoft Azure: An Overview of Cloud Resource Management.
Understanding Amazon Cloud Storage Pricing
One of the most important factors to consider when evaluating cloud storage is pricing. Let’s dive into the basics of Amazon cloud storage cost.
Amazon S3 Pricing
With S3, you pay for what you use based on the following components:
- Storage: Charged per GB based on the volume of data stored. Rates vary depending on the storage class (e.g., Standard, Infrequent Access, Glacier).
- Requests: Charged per thousand requests, such as PUT, COPY, POST, LIST, and GET.
- Data transfer: Charged per GB for data transferred out of S3 to the internet or other AWS regions. Transfer into S3 is free.
There are also additional costs for optional features like S3 Inventory, Object Tagging, and Replication. Amazon provides a pricing calculator to estimate your Amazon S3 storage rates.
Amazon EBS Pricing
Amazon cloud storage pricing for EBS is based on four factors:
- Volume size: Charged per GB-month provisioned, regardless of the amount of data stored on the volume.
- IOPS: For Provisioned IOPS volumes, you pay for the number of IOPS (input/output operations per second) provisioned.
- Snapshots: Charged per GB-month of data stored in snapshots.
- Data transfer: Outbound data transfer to the internet or other regions incurs per-GB fees. Inbound and transfer within the same region is free.
Again, Amazon offers a pricing calculator to forecast your Amazon EBS storage cost based on your requirements.
GCP Cloud Storage Pricing
GCP Cloud Storage pricing is based on the following factors:
- Storage: Charged per GB based on the volume of data stored. Rates vary depending on the storage class (e.g., Standard, Nearline, Coldline, Archive).
- Operations: Charged per thousand operations, such as reads, writes, and deletes.
- Network: Charged per GB for data transferred out of Cloud Storage to the internet or other Google Cloud services. Ingress is free.
- Retrieval: For Nearline, Coldline, and Archive storage, there are per-GB retrieval fees.
GCP provides a pricing calculator to estimate your cloud storage cost based on your usage.
Azure Cloud Storage Pricing
Azure storage pricing varies by service:
Blob Storage
- Capacity: Charged per GB based on the volume of data stored. Rates vary depending on the access tier (Hot, Cool, Archive).
- Operations: Charged per 10,000 operations for reads and writes.
- Data transfer: Charged per GB for data transferred out of Blob Storage to the internet or other Azure services. Ingress is free.
- Retrieval: For Cool and Archive tiers, there are per-GB retrieval fees.
Disk Storage
- Disk size: Charged per GB based on the provisioned size of the disk.
- Snapshots: Charged per GB for snapshot storage.
- Outbound data transfer: Charged per GB for data transferred out of the region.
Files
- Capacity: Charged per GB based on the provisioned size.
- Transactions: Charged per 10,000 transactions.
- Data transfer: Charged per GB for outbound data transfer.
Azure provides a pricing calculator to estimate your storage costs based on your requirements.
Compare Pricing of 3 Providers
While we focused primarily on Amazon cloud storage pricing, it’s worth comparing the costs across major providers. Here’s a high-level overview:
- Amazon S3: Storage rates range from $0.023 to $0.036 per GB for Standard, and lower for Infrequent Access and Glacier. Data transfer out is $0.09 per GB.
- GCP Cloud Storage: Storage rates range from $0.020 to $0.026 per GB for Standard, and lower for Nearline, Coldline, and Archive. Data transfer out is $0.12 per GB.
- Azure Blob Storage: Storage rates range from $0.0184 to $0.0208 per GB for Hot tier, and lower for Cool and Archive. Data transfer out is $0.087 per GB.
Keep in mind these are simplified starting rates and actual costs will depend on your specific usage patterns, data access frequency, and additional features. Each provider offers cost calculators to estimate your bill based on your needs.
It’s also important to look beyond just price and consider factors like performance, security, integrations, and support when choosing a cloud storage provider. Evaluating your workload requirements will help you select the most cost-effective solution.
Conclusion
Cloud storage has revolutionized the way we store and access data. It offers unparalleled accessibility, scalability, and cost savings compared to traditional storage methods. When it comes to cloud storage, Amazon Web Services is a top contender with its S3 and EBS offerings.
By understanding the basics of how cloud storage works and Amazon cloud pricing structures, you’re well equipped to make informed decisions about your storage strategy. Whether for personal or business use, cloud storage is a powerful tool to keep your data secure, available, and easy to manage.
Explore more on cloud cost optimization discussed in this article by reading our related blog posts. Start with Cloud Cost Optimization Questions You’d Like to Ask.
Go Up
~5 minutes read